It's read-only, but queries against it are themselves logged, so avoid broad wildcard searches during incidents — they generate noise that complicates later review. Retention is 400 days; anything older requires a cold-storage request. If you see gaps in the log timeline, escalate immediately rather than assuming ingestion lag. The viewer, query guide, and escalation steps are on the internal page here.

runbook for tagug-hafog: https://jira.lumiclabs.internal/projects/pages/pages/9773c0d8

### Step 6: Re-run the reconciliation job

After migrating the Thornfield warehouse schema, the nightly inventory reconciliation job must be re-run manually once to rebuild its checkpoint table. Do not skip this: the job otherwise compares against pre-migration snapshots and reports thousands of false discrepancies. Launch it with the rebuild flag set and watch for a clean checkpoint commit. Point the job at the migrated warehouse using the connection string below.

warehouse DSN: clickhouse://tameth_svc:8HsqEav@db-147c.halixcloud.corp:5432/tamael

Onboarding: the replica-lag alarm (Glimmerport stack)

Hey — quick one before your first release. Our read replica, Snapperdeck, has a lag alarm at 30s. If it fires mid-deploy, pause the rollout; don't override it. Lag usually clears in a couple minutes. If you need to silence it legitimately, unlock the ops console with the passphrase below.

strongbox words: druiel-frador-brieth-druys-fenys-zorwyn-zorael

Subject: DR drill Thursday — schema migrations

Release manager: drill covers zero-downtime migration rollback on Korvex's ledger service. Expand-contract pattern only; no destructive DDL until verify step passes. Dual-write stays on for the full window. If the shadow table diverges, abort and restore from the pre-drill snapshot. Timebox: 45 minutes. Log everything in the drill channel. To unlock the snapshot archive, use the recovery passphrase below.

recovery phrase for fajef-tagaf: ulaeth-tamvan-sorwyn-kaseth-sorir